Quote:
ToxicMan said: Picking mushrooms (even when the entire stem is taken) has not been shown to cause any harm to the organism. There is even some suspicion among some mycologists that leaving a bit of stem behind can cause harm to the fungus, by providing an injured, open area that is susceptible to infection and disease. Incidentally, the reasearch done so far gives this theory no more support than the theory that taking the entire stem causes harm.
Mushrooms are fruiting bodies, just as are apples. If you pick every apple from a tree (and get the stems also), you don't harm the tree. If you picked every apple from every tree and did it for many years, the population of apple trees would diminish and die out eventually.
The "body" of the fungus is the mycelium. It looks a lot like bread mold. They can be very large. As long as you don't destroy whatever the mycelium is growing in the fungus whould be fine. Remember, all of the mushrooms will rot and disappear within a fairly short time, whether you pick them or not.
